The Cedar Rapids Jefferson Show Choir Invitational took place this weekend, and Brain and I were two of MANY people in attendance. We were asked to emcee this year's event, and since we are both show choir alumni, there's no way we could turn it down!

The competition kicked off at around 9 a.m. and didn't end until after 11 p.m., so it was a very long day for everyone, but you would never know that looking at the students. There were SO MANY fantastic soloists. I was especially blown away by Abby Burns from Dubuque Wahlert, who was the first place soloist. She sang the song "Defying Gravity" from Wicked, one of my favorite musicals, and she hit the notes so well that I started tearing up. Seriously, she could give Idina Menzel a run for her money. Here's the list of winners, according to the Jefferson Performing Arts website:

  • 2017 Final Results
    • Grand Champion: Cedar Rapids Kennedy "Happiness, Inc."
    • 1st Runner-up: Dubuque Wahlert "Impact"
    • 2nd Runner-up: DMS Roosevelt "Revelation"
    • 3rd Runner-up: Greater Wichita Area "Flight"
    • 4th Runner-up: Muscatine "River City Rhythm"
    • 5th Runner-up: West Delaware "WD Forte"
    • Best Choreography: Cedar Rapids Kennedy "Happiness, Inc."
    • Best Vocals: Cedar Rapids Kennedy "Happiness, Inc."
